What is MobileConsoleEnu.dll?

A DLL (Dynamic Link Library) file is like a collection of small programs that can be used by different software applications on a computer. These files contain code and data that can be used by multiple programs at the same time. The MobileConsoleEnu.dll file specifically provides functions to the software AnalyzeAir Wi-Fi Spectrum Analyzer.

It plays a crucial role in helping the software communicate with mobile devices to analyze Wi-Fi signals and provide accurate information about the surrounding wireless network environment. Without MobileConsoleEnu.dll, the AnalyzeAir Wi-Fi Spectrum Analyzer would not be able to effectively perform its functions and provide users with important Wi-Fi analysis data.

DLL files, fundamental to our systems, can sometimes lead to unexpected errors. Here, we provide an overview of the most frequently encountered DLL-related errors.

  • MobileConsoleEnu.dll is either not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error: This error suggests that the DLL file may not be built to run on your current version of Windows, or it might be corrupted. A possible cause could be a mismatch in system architecture - for example, trying to use a 64-bit DLL on a 32-bit system.
  • MobileConsoleEnu.dll could not be loaded: This means that the DLL file required by a specific program or process could not be loaded into memory. This could be due to corruption of the DLL file, improper installation, or compatibility issues with your operating system.
  • This application failed to start because MobileConsoleEnu.dll was not found. Re-installing the application may fix this problem: This error message is a sign that a DLL file that the application relies on is not present in the system. Reinstalling the application may install the missing DLL file and fix the problem.
  • The file MobileConsoleEnu.dll is missing: The specified DLL file couldn't be found. It may have been unintentionally deleted or moved from its original location.
  • MobileConsoleEnu.dll not found: The required DLL file is absent from the expected directory. This can result from software uninstalls, updates, or system changes that mistakenly remove or relocate DLL files.

Description

In this guide, we will explain how to use the Check Disk Utility to fix MobileConsoleEnu.dll errors.

Step 1: Open the Command Prompt

Step 1: Open the Command Prompt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Command Prompt in the search bar and press Enter.

  3. Right-click on Command Prompt and select Run as administrator.

Step 2: Run Check Disk Utility

Step 2: Run Check Disk Utility Thumbnail
  1. In the Command Prompt window, type chkdsk /f and press Enter.

  2. If the system reports that it cannot run the check because the disk is in use, type Y and press Enter to schedule the check for the next system restart.

Step 3: Restart Your Computer

Step 3: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. If you had to schedule the check, restart your computer for the check to be performed.

Step 4: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 4: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the check (and restart, if necessary), check if the MobileConsoleEnu.dll problem persists.
